| Description | Hierarchy | Fields | Methods | Properties | 
type unaDspDLLRoot = class(unaDspLibAbstract)
– unaDspDLLRoot –
![]()  | 
constructor create(const libPathName: wideString = ''); | 
![]()  | 
function loadLib(const libPathName: wideString = ''): dspl_result; | 
![]()  | 
function dspl_create(object_id: dspl_id): dspl_handle; override; | 
![]()  | 
function dspl_destroy(handle: dspl_handle): dspl_result; override; | 
![]()  | 
function dspl_getc(handle: dspl_handle; param: dspl_id): pdspl_chunk; override; | 
![]()  | 
function dspl_getf(handle: dspl_handle; param: dspl_id): dspl_float; override; | 
![]()  | 
function dspl_geti(handle: dspl_handle; param: dspl_id): dspl_int; override; | 
![]()  | 
function dspl_issetc(handle: dspl_handle; param: dspl_id): dspl_result; override; | 
![]()  | 
function dspl_issetf(handle: dspl_handle; param: dspl_id): dspl_result; override; | 
![]()  | 
function dspl_isseti(handle: dspl_handle; param: dspl_id): dspl_result; override; | 
![]()  | 
function dspl_process(handle: dspl_handle; nSamples: dspl_int): dspl_result; override; | 
![]()  | 
function dspl_setc(handle: dspl_handle; param: dspl_id; chunk: pdspl_float; length: dspl_int): dspl_result; override; | 
![]()  | 
function dspl_setf(handle: dspl_handle; param: dspl_id; value: dspl_float): dspl_result; override; | 
![]()  | 
function dspl_seti(handle: dspl_handle; param: dspl_id; value: dspl_int): dspl_result; override; | 
![]()  | 
function dspl_version(): pAnsiChar; override; | 
![]()  | 
procedure AfterConstruction(); override; | 
![]()  | 
procedure BeforeDestruction(); override; | 
![]()  | 
property api: pDsplibAPI read getAPI; | 
![]()  | 
property libPathName: wideString read f_libPathName; | 
![]()  | 
constructor create(const libPathName: wideString = ''); | 
![]()  | 
function loadLib(const libPathName: wideString = ''): dspl_result; | 
![]()  | 
function dspl_create(object_id: dspl_id): dspl_handle; override; | 
![]()  | 
function dspl_destroy(handle: dspl_handle): dspl_result; override; | 
![]()  | 
function dspl_getc(handle: dspl_handle; param: dspl_id): pdspl_chunk; override; | 
![]()  | 
function dspl_getf(handle: dspl_handle; param: dspl_id): dspl_float; override; | 
![]()  | 
function dspl_geti(handle: dspl_handle; param: dspl_id): dspl_int; override; | 
![]()  | 
function dspl_issetc(handle: dspl_handle; param: dspl_id): dspl_result; override; | 
![]()  | 
function dspl_issetf(handle: dspl_handle; param: dspl_id): dspl_result; override; | 
![]()  | 
function dspl_isseti(handle: dspl_handle; param: dspl_id): dspl_result; override; | 
![]()  | 
function dspl_process(handle: dspl_handle; nSamples: dspl_int): dspl_result; override; | 
![]()  | 
function dspl_setc(handle: dspl_handle; param: dspl_id; chunk: pdspl_float; length: dspl_int): dspl_result; override; | 
![]()  | 
function dspl_setf(handle: dspl_handle; param: dspl_id; value: dspl_float): dspl_result; override; | 
![]()  | 
function dspl_seti(handle: dspl_handle; param: dspl_id; value: dspl_int): dspl_result; override; | 
![]()  | 
function dspl_version(): pAnsiChar; override; | 
![]()  | 
procedure AfterConstruction(); override; | 
![]()  | 
procedure BeforeDestruction(); override; | 
![]()  | 
property api: pDsplibAPI read getAPI; | 
![]()  | 
property libPathName: wideString read f_libPathName; | 
(c) 2012 Lake of Soft